You know as well as I do what hell some of these machines lived in an how
robust they really are. A red erasor is not going to do anything negative
to a 'finger' on a board. I have my 130xe for 15 years and have used an
erasor at least 30 times on various boards. No impact other than to solve
spurious flaky problems. The reason why I like the red ones is for thier
mild abrasive quality. The softer ones don't take off the oxide.

>> 5) Red pencil erasors are excellent for cleaning card edge connectors.

>I was told that red pencil erasers should never be used as they sulfur
>compounds, and to use instead a natural gum rubber or white plastic
>eraser.
